Successfully Handling Coastal Construction Challenges in Birmingham, Alabama
Operating in Mobile, Alabama, presents particular obstacles for marine construction projects . The mixture of shifting soil conditions, varying water levels, and the closeness to the Bay River demand tailored knowledge and cutting-edge approaches. Common problems include mitigating sediment , ensuring structural stability , and obtaining the appropriate permits from oversight bodies . In addition, periodic climate , such as hurricanes and intense precipitation , can disrupt schedules and escalate costs . Effective completion requires a comprehensive grasp of these regional factors and a pledge to sustainable practices .

Sustainable Coastal Development Practices in Alabama
The Boat Lifts growing port area of Mobile, Alabama, is increasingly focusing on responsible marine development methods . Recognizing the importance of protecting regional habitats , builders are currently required to incorporate advanced techniques. These include reducing disturbance to sensitive waterways, applying sediment control techniques, and choosing the implementation of green resources . Furthermore, regular evaluation and adaptive planning are critical for guaranteeing the future wellbeing of the waterfront area.
